- 86
- 5 163
DevForge
Brazil
Приєднався 19 січ 2024
DevForge, your gateway to the development universe! Explore programming fundamentals, the art of web development, app creation, and desktop systems. Uncover innovative solutions, delve into coding best practices, and stay updated with the latest trends in the programming world. Join our community of creative minds and enhance your skills at DevForge - where knowledge is forged, and the passion for code is celebrated! 🔧💻✨
Blazor Web App no .NET 8: Como Funciona e Por que Cria Dois Projetos!
🖥️ Blazor Web App no .NET 8: Como Funciona e Por que Cria Dois Projetos!
Neste vídeo, vamos mergulhar fundo no novo Blazor Web App introduzido no .NET 8 SDK. Você vai entender:
• Por que o template cria dois projetos: BlazorWebApp e BlazorWebApp.Client
• Como funciona a estrutura híbrida combinando Blazor Server e Blazor WebAssembly
• Detalhes sobre as páginas de exemplo Counter (que funciona offline) e Weather (que não funciona offline)
• Como os projetos interagem e compartilham código
• Vantagens e melhores práticas para aproveitar ao máximo essa nova abordagem
[Não clique aqui](bit.ly/link-ficticio)
📚 O que você vai aprender:
• O que é o Blazor Web App e as novidades do .NET 8
• A estrutura detalhada dos projetos BlazorWebApp e BlazorWebApp.Client
• Como a página Counter funciona offline e por que a Weather não funciona
• Como começar a desenvolver com o novo template Blazor
• Dicas e boas práticas para otimizar suas aplicações Blazor
🔥 Benefícios:
• Domine o novo Blazor Web App e eleve suas habilidades em desenvolvimento web
• Aprenda a criar aplicações modernas usando apenas C# e .NET
• Descubra como combinar o poder do Blazor Server e WebAssembly
• Aumente a eficiência e qualidade dos seus projetos com as novidades do .NET 8
🔗 Links Úteis:
• [Projetos Exemplos do Vídeo](github.com/aspepper/DevForge-Episode-039-Blazor-Samples.git)
• [E-Book Domine SQL: O Guia Definitivo para se Tornar um Especialista em Banco de Dados](hotm.art/3SH1xg)
📢 Siga nas Redes Sociais:
• [Github](github.com/aspepper)
• [Curta a página no Facebook](encurtador.com.br/tyHT0)
• [Instagram]( alexpimenta_desenvolvedor)
• [Facebook]( DevForgeBR/)
• [TikTok](www.tiktok.com/@aspepperdev)
• [Grupo WhatsApp](chat.whatsapp.com/ExK9CM4TnxH292OLYAxp68)
• [Comunidade no Telegram](t.me/+LGgFRnNFiblhNmEx)
🔗 Tópicos
00:00 Abertura
00:31 Introdução ao assunto
01:15 Segmento 1 - O que é o Blazor Web App no .NET 8?
02:09 Segmento 2 - Explorando a Estrutura do Projeto BlazorWebApp
04:03 Segmento 3 - Explorando a Estrutura do Projeto BlazorWebApp.Client
05:50 Segmento 4 - Como os Projetos Interagem entre Si?
07:02 Segmento 5 - Vantagens da Nova Estrutura do Blazor Web App
07:35 Segmento 6 - Como Começar com o Blazor Web App
20:26 Segmento 7 - Dicas e Boas Práticas
21:06 Conclusão
🔔 Inscreva-se no Canal e Ative o Sininho:
Não perca mais vídeos como este! Deixe seu like e compartilhe com outros desenvolvedores.
Neste vídeo, vamos mergulhar fundo no novo Blazor Web App introduzido no .NET 8 SDK. Você vai entender:
• Por que o template cria dois projetos: BlazorWebApp e BlazorWebApp.Client
• Como funciona a estrutura híbrida combinando Blazor Server e Blazor WebAssembly
• Detalhes sobre as páginas de exemplo Counter (que funciona offline) e Weather (que não funciona offline)
• Como os projetos interagem e compartilham código
• Vantagens e melhores práticas para aproveitar ao máximo essa nova abordagem
[Não clique aqui](bit.ly/link-ficticio)
📚 O que você vai aprender:
• O que é o Blazor Web App e as novidades do .NET 8
• A estrutura detalhada dos projetos BlazorWebApp e BlazorWebApp.Client
• Como a página Counter funciona offline e por que a Weather não funciona
• Como começar a desenvolver com o novo template Blazor
• Dicas e boas práticas para otimizar suas aplicações Blazor
🔥 Benefícios:
• Domine o novo Blazor Web App e eleve suas habilidades em desenvolvimento web
• Aprenda a criar aplicações modernas usando apenas C# e .NET
• Descubra como combinar o poder do Blazor Server e WebAssembly
• Aumente a eficiência e qualidade dos seus projetos com as novidades do .NET 8
🔗 Links Úteis:
• [Projetos Exemplos do Vídeo](github.com/aspepper/DevForge-Episode-039-Blazor-Samples.git)
• [E-Book Domine SQL: O Guia Definitivo para se Tornar um Especialista em Banco de Dados](hotm.art/3SH1xg)
📢 Siga nas Redes Sociais:
• [Github](github.com/aspepper)
• [Curta a página no Facebook](encurtador.com.br/tyHT0)
• [Instagram]( alexpimenta_desenvolvedor)
• [Facebook]( DevForgeBR/)
• [TikTok](www.tiktok.com/@aspepperdev)
• [Grupo WhatsApp](chat.whatsapp.com/ExK9CM4TnxH292OLYAxp68)
• [Comunidade no Telegram](t.me/+LGgFRnNFiblhNmEx)
🔗 Tópicos
00:00 Abertura
00:31 Introdução ao assunto
01:15 Segmento 1 - O que é o Blazor Web App no .NET 8?
02:09 Segmento 2 - Explorando a Estrutura do Projeto BlazorWebApp
04:03 Segmento 3 - Explorando a Estrutura do Projeto BlazorWebApp.Client
05:50 Segmento 4 - Como os Projetos Interagem entre Si?
07:02 Segmento 5 - Vantagens da Nova Estrutura do Blazor Web App
07:35 Segmento 6 - Como Começar com o Blazor Web App
20:26 Segmento 7 - Dicas e Boas Práticas
21:06 Conclusão
🔔 Inscreva-se no Canal e Ative o Sininho:
Não perca mais vídeos como este! Deixe seu like e compartilhe com outros desenvolvedores.
Переглядів: 77
Відео
Blazor Descomplicado: Qual Projeto Escolher? Aprenda Tudo com Exemplos Práticos em C#
Переглядів 11014 днів тому
🖥️ Blazor Descomplicado: Descubra Qual Projeto Escolher e Como Implementar com Exemplos Práticos em C# Neste vídeo, vamos mergulhar profundamente no universo do Blazor, explorando cada tipo de projeto disponível e mostrando como implementar cada um com exemplos práticos em C#. Você vai entender: - As características únicas de cada tipo de projeto Blazor: - Blazor Web App - Blazor WebAssembly St...
ADO.Net vs ORM: Qual a Melhor Escolha? Descubra Tudo com Exemplos em C#
Переглядів 10028 днів тому
🖥️ System.Data vs ORM: Qual a Melhor Escolha? Descubra Tudo com Exemplos em C# Neste vídeo, vamos mergulhar nas diferenças entre a biblioteca nativa System.Data e os ORMs em C#. Descubra o que são esses conceitos, para que servem, como e quando usá-los, as vantagens e desvantagens de cada abordagem e, o mais importante, qual é a melhor escolha para o seu projeto. Com exemplos práticos em C#, vo...
CQRS, Event Sourcing and MediatR Uncovered: Build Powerful Applications in C#
Переглядів 65Місяць тому
🖥️ CQRS, Event Sourcing e MediatR: Desvendando os Segredos para Arquiteturas Escaláveis em C# Neste vídeo, vamos mergulhar nos poderosos conceitos de CQRS, Event Sourcing e MediatR, que estão revolucionando a forma de desenvolver aplicações escaláveis e de alta performance em C#. Você vai entender o que são esses padrões, para que servem, como e quando usá-los, além de aprender as vantagens e d...
Low Code: A Revolução da IA na Programação - Como Isso Vai Mudar o Papel do Desenvolvedor?
Переглядів 72Місяць тому
🖥️ Low Code: Como Fazer a IA Programar por Você? Neste vídeo, vamos explorar o conceito de Low Code e como ele está transformando a forma de desenvolver software. Descubra os prós e contras dessa tecnologia, quem pode se beneficiar dela e, o mais importante, se isso vai afetar a profissão de desenvolvedor. Será que a IA vai substituir os programadores? Venha entender tudo sobre Low Code e sua r...
Machine Learning: Como Funciona, Aplicações nos Negócios e Como Aprender!
Переглядів 103Місяць тому
🖥️ Machine Learning: Como Funciona, Aplicações nos Negócios e Como Aprender! Neste vídeo, você vai entender tudo sobre Machine Learning: como essa tecnologia funciona, onde ela pode ser aplicada para transformar os negócios, e como você pode aprender do zero. Exploramos as principais linguagens de programação utilizadas em Machine Learning, como Python, R, Java, e C , além de exemplos práticos ...
Ganhar Dinheiro com 4 passos em 8 minutos
Переглядів 33Місяць тому
🖥️ Suba o site do seu cliente com 4 passos em 8 minutos! Aprenda como subir um site gratuíto no Azure, rápido e fácil. [Não clique aqui](bit.ly/3vZVqdG) 📚 O que você vai aprender: • Criar um novo projeto Blazor • Criar um repositório no Github • Criar um ambiente para hospedar um website no Azure • Criar uma zona DNS e alterar os servidor no Registro.br 🔗 Links Úteis: • [E-Book Domine SQL: O Gu...
APIs - Guia Completo para Entender e Implementar APIs em C#!
Переглядів 1242 місяці тому
🖥️ APIs Descomplicadas: O Guia Definitivo para Entender e Implementar APIs em C#! Neste vídeo, você vai aprender tudo sobre APIs: desde o conceito básico até a implementação prática usando C#. Exploramos dois dos protocolos mais utilizados, o REST e o gRPC , explicando suas vantagens, desvantagens e quando utilizar cada um. Além disso, você verá exemplos práticos que pode aplicar diretamente no...
5 Controles Built-In do Avalonia UI 11: Guia Completo com Exemplos Práticos!
Переглядів 512 місяці тому
5 Controles Built-In do Avalonia UI 11: Guia Completo com Exemplos Práticos!
Microservices: Master the Architecture that Revolutionized Software Development
Переглядів 622 місяці тому
Microservices: Master the Architecture that Revolutionized Software Development
Clean Code: The Complete Guide to Writing Clean and Efficient Code!
Переглядів 222 місяці тому
Clean Code: The Complete Guide to Writing Clean and Efficient Code!
Behavioral Patterns: Transform Object Interaction with Design Patterns!
Переглядів 342 місяці тому
Behavioral Patterns: Transform Object Interaction with Design Patterns!
What is a Design Pattern and How Does it Make a Developer's Life Easier - Structural
Переглядів 443 місяці тому
What is a Design Pattern and How Does it Make a Developer's Life Easier - Structural
What is a Design Pattern and How Does it Make a Developer's Life Easier - Creation Patterns
Переглядів 403 місяці тому
What is a Design Pattern and How Does it Make a Developer's Life Easier - Creation Patterns
10 Incredible Steps to Boost Performance in Software Development!
Переглядів 153 місяці тому
10 Incredible Steps to Boost Performance in Software Development!
The Principles of S.O.L.I.D.: Complete Guide with Practical Examples in C# for Developers!
Переглядів 733 місяці тому
The Principles of S.O.L.I.D.: Complete Guide with Practical Examples in C# for Developers!
O que é Push Notify? Tudo o que Você Precisa Saber + Exemplo Prático com Firebase e Avalonia!
Переглядів 304 місяці тому
O que é Push Notify? Tudo o que Você Precisa Saber Exemplo Prático com Firebase e Avalonia!
Avalonia UI: Controles Básicos, Layout e Padrão MVVM para Aplicações Multiplataforma
Переглядів 1284 місяці тому
Avalonia UI: Controles Básicos, Layout e Padrão MVVM para Aplicações Multiplataforma
Are You Ready for the New? Prepare Your Development Environment on Windows and macOS NOW!
Переглядів 765 місяців тому
Are You Ready for the New? Prepare Your Development Environment on Windows and macOS NOW!
What is Avalonia UI? Discover the Next Level in Cross-Platform Development!
Переглядів 765 місяців тому
What is Avalonia UI? Discover the Next Level in Cross-Platform Development!
Teste-Driven Development (TDD) em C#: Um Guia Completo com Exemplos Práticos
Переглядів 455 місяців тому
Teste-Driven Development (TDD) em C#: Um Guia Completo com Exemplos Práticos
Domine Coleções e Generics no .NET: Potencialize seu C#!
Переглядів 225 місяців тому
Domine Coleções e Generics no .NET: Potencialize seu C#!
From Git to GitHub, Everything You Need to Know!
Переглядів 326 місяців тому
From Git to GitHub, Everything You Need to Know!
Artificial Intelligence: The End of Jobs as We Know Them?
Переглядів 786 місяців тому
Artificial Intelligence: The End of Jobs as We Know Them?
Dicas para Entrevista de Dev, de Júnior a Sênior!
Переглядів 386 місяців тому
Dicas para Entrevista de Dev, de Júnior a Sênior!
Ganhos de US$ 84.000 a US$ 137.000 por ano com Transição de Carreira
Переглядів 487 місяців тому
Ganhos de US$ 84.000 a US$ 137.000 por ano com Transição de Carreira
Opa blz! Eu estou precisando criar uma aplicação PDV, que seja multiplataforma, incialmente eu iria criar em MAUI, mas a empresa precisa dele pra Linux, minha duvida é eu consigo acessar os perifericos tipo bluetooth, udb e portas seriais. Para os acesso as impressora, balanças e leitor de qrcode utilizando o AvaloniaUi?
Consegue sim, aqui na empresa a gente desenvolve aplicativos, e aplicações que precisam acessar a porta serial para se comunicar com placas que criamos também.
Esse Reverb com agudo tá estranho 😂
Sim, isso foi lá no início, quando eu ainda estava aprendendo a editar. Os vídeos mais recentes estão com o áudio bem melhor. Mas obrigado pelo feedback.
@@DevForgeTech Show meu brother, obrigado por responder 🤛👊
Cara, trabalho em casa. Como é complicado gravar vídeo ou fazer meet com cachorro latindo, criança chorando ou o carro da pamonha passando na rua.
Tem alguns filtros que tiram esses ruídos e só mantem a sua voz. Procura pelo vídeo "USE ESSE PLUGIN GRÁTIS PARA ELIMINAR RUIDO DO VOCAL - Bertom Denoiser", aqui no UA-cam. É gratuíto, eu acho. Eu uso um Mac para gravar a voz, e ele tem filtro de ruídos nativo. Mas antes de descobrir que tinha este filtro, era complicado mesmo gravar em casa. Eu tinha que fazer uma manobra incrível, usando o Compressor de som para tentar minimizar o máximo os ruídos.
Esse canal tem qualidade e potencial.
Muito obrigado pelo Feedback.
Muito obrigado por compartilhar o seu conhecimento, MUITO BOM!!!! Se eu puder dar um "pitaco", a música de fundo e o efeito na voz, roubam um pouco da nossa atenção. O toque de humor e os exemplos com analogias, são os pontos altos do vídeo. Mais uma vez, muito obrigado por este conteúdo tão rico
Obrigado pela dica, vou tentar diminuir mais o som de fundo e pelo comentário.
Top acabei de ver aqui
Valeu... Está aprendendo?
Vi agora show de bola
Valeu.
Fala Alex, só gratidão amigo! Seus videos tem sido uma grande fonte de conhecimento nesse meu inicio nos estudos como programador. Que trabalho fantástico, cara. Continue nos ajudando e continue crescendo! Abraços.
Obrigado pelo seu feedback. Fico feliz em saber que meu trabalho tem ajudado pessoas como você. Precisamos de bons profissionais, e essa é uma das razões por minha iniciativa. E teu feedback me faz acreditar que estou no caminho certo. Continuarei trabalhando para passar mais e mais conhecimento para todos. Abraços e muito obrigado pelo comentário.
bom video
Obrigado
Você é colaborador do avalonia? ou é intusiasta ou ja tem projeto funcionando, queria saber se realmente compensa
Já colaborei na documentação do Avalonia sim. Hoje eu desenvolvo aplicativos para agricultura de precisão em Avalonia UI. Vale muito a pela pela versatilidade, curva de aprendizado e produtividade. É muito fácil trabalhar com Avalonia. O Avalonia é um projeto que já vem sendo evoluído desde 2010, e cada vez fica melhor. Eu recomendo.
Uma dúvida, porquê você não usou o visual studio que é mais profissional? visto que lá você já ver o que ta fazendo em tempo real?
Olá amigo. Eu uso o visual studio no Windows. Mas no Mac, será descontinuado, e só terá o VS Code, ou eu invisto no Rider da Jetbrains, como não tenho como investir, neste momento no Rider, eu uso o VS Code mesmo. Mas você pode usar o Visual Studio sem problemas.
@betawar817 mas o Avalonia tem um preview xaml para o vscode
Muito bom, você tem planos de produzir vídeos que ensinam como usar o avalonia e realizar projetos mais avançados? Tenho interesse em aprender mais sobre, mas meu projeto só dá erro
Olá amigo. Tenho sim. Nos próximos vídeos eu vou começar a desenvolver um aplicativo tipo Uber. O Avalonia é fantástico. Hoje, dia 23, vai sair um vídeo de como implementar Dependency Injection no Avalonia. Acompanhe.
Muito bom !!! 🤲
Obrigado meu amigo
Muito bom ! Realmente para trabalhar em projetos de verdade é indispensável saber git. Esse video vou usar sempre para consulta
Obrigado Gustavo
Excelente conteúdo. Gostei muito da análise
Valeu.
Sigam as dicas do homem, que é um excelente profissional! Sucesso ao DevForge!
Obrigado, meu amigo.
Esse vídeo é uma aula !
Esse manja !! Top !
Muito bom amigo
Não tem esse negócio de fim do C++. O mundo roda em C++. Só o governo americano que não está querendo usar. Estão querendo usar só linguagens que fornecem segurança de memória por padrão. No C/C++ essa segurança depende do programador. Mas a comunidade do C++ está trabalhando para deixar a linguagem mais segura por padrão. É apenas questão de tempo até C++ entregar o nível de segurança requerido por padrão. O ponto é justamente a linguagem forçar certas regras de segurança. Atualmente a linguagem deixa tudo nas mãos do programador. As novas versões ja vão forçar mais regras de segurança por padrão, mas se o programador precisar, ele vai poder desativar esse comportamento também, para aplicações que precisam ser totalmente focadas em performance.
Curti... muito bacana Alex !
Valeu Carlão.
quero ver agora eles criando um sistema anti-misseis, ou pra detectar terremoto e furacão. em javascript.
Não se preocupe que eles usarão C/C++. Eles querem proíbir a gente usar.
Parabéns Alex.
Parabéns pelo canal.
Excelente conteudo
Muito bom! Pensamento lógico é o caminho!
Top esse conteúdo, Parabéns pelo video 👏🏻
Muito obrigado 😁
Excelente conteúdo
Que conteúdo massa 👏🏻
Incrível
Excelente video
Muito bom!!
Isso ai meu amigo